The sentence that uses the underlined vocabulary word incorrectly is B. He gazed apathetically and duly out the window at the cloudy sky. The word that is used incorrectly in this sentence is "duly."
The word "duly" means in accordance with what is required or appropriate. In this sentence, it does not make sense to use the word "duly" as there is nothing that is required or appropriate about gazing apathetically out the window at the cloudy sky.
The other two sentences use the underlined vocabulary words correctly. In sentence A, "imminent" is used correctly to describe the tornado that is about to happen. "Imminent" means about to happen. In sentence C, "infirmities" is used correctly to describe the health problems that the runt of a litter may experience. "Infirmities" means physical or mental weakness or illness.
In conclusion, the sentence that uses the underlined vocabulary word incorrectly is B. He gazed apathetically and duly out the window at the cloudy sky.

vAn object is dropped from the top of a cliff 625 meters high. Its height above the ground t seconds after it is dropped is 625-4.9t^(2). Determine its speed 6 seconds after it is dropped.
The speed of the object 6 seconds after it is dropped is 58.8 m/s downward.
To determine the speed of the object 6 seconds after it is dropped, we need to find its velocity at that time. Velocity is the derivative of the height function with respect to time. In this case, the height function is given by h(t) = 625 - 4.9t^2.
Taking the derivative of h(t) with respect to t, we get:
h'(t) = -9.8t
Now, to find the velocity at t = 6 seconds, we substitute t = 6 into the derivative:
h'(6) = -9.8 * 6 = -58.8 m/s
The negative sign indicates that the object is moving downward. So, 6 seconds after it is dropped, the speed of the object is 58.8 m/s downward.
